Nephron Pharmaceuticals employed Pharmaceutical Sales Representatives (“PSR's”) and did not pay the PSR's overtime for the hours worked over 40 in a workweek.
In February 2010, former employees of Nephron filed suit in federal court in Atlanta, Georgia accusing Nephron of failing to pay them the wages owed for overtime. The lawsuit accuses the company of uniformly and systematically violating the overtime provisions of the Fair Labor Standards Act by not paying overtime eligible employees 1.5 times their regular rate.
The case is in its early stages and the Court has made no finding that Nephron is liable. However, eligible employees may be owed thousands of dollars in overtime pay. The law allows employees to recover double their actual overtime damages if the court finds that an employer willfully violated the law. The Plaintiffs allege that Nephron willfully violated the FLSA and therefore seek recovery of double their unpaid overtime, as well as litigation costs, expenses, and attorneys' fees.

How Do I Join?
Current and former employees who worked for Nephron may be eligible to join this case and seek payment for overtime. If you are or were an employee of Nephron, you should fully read this notice and get involved. The eligible position to participate is Pharmaceutical Sales Representatives.
In order for you to be eligible to assert a claim in this case, you must:
- Have worked as a Pharmaceutical Sales Representative;
- Have worked more than 40 hours per week in the prior three years and not have been paid for those hours; and,
- Execute a written consent form agreeing to join this case and be represented by Plaintiffs' attorneys. Contact us today and we will send the form to you to fill out and return.
You are not required to be represented by Plaintiffs' attorneys to opt-in to the lawsuit. You may retain the attorney of your choice to represent you.
Will Nephron Take Action Against Me for Joining The Class?
Nephron is prohibited by law from taking any action against you for participating in this lawsuit.
